Abstract
The invention discloses a structure for effectively improving installation efficiency of a bolt. The structure comprises a threaded rod, wherein a screw cap is arranged at the top end of the threaded rod, and a threaded section is arranged at the tail end of the threaded rod. The structure further comprises a limiting mechanism. The limiting mechanism comprises a baffle. The diameter of the baffle is larger than that of the screw cap. A handle is fixedly connected to the top end of the baffle. A plurality of limiting plates are evenly and fixedly connected to the bottom of the baffle. The limiting plates are attached to the side wall of the screw cap. By means of the handle and the limiting plates, the threaded rod can be prevented from rotating when a nut is connected to the threaded section in a screwed manner, the installation efficiency of the nut is effectively improved, and therefore the connection efficiency of the bolt is improved.
